Background technology
Fascia is the device for reflecting each system health of vehicle.It common are fuel oil indicator light, cleaning solution refers to Show lamp, E-Gas indicator light, front and back fog-lamp warning light and alarm lamp.The instrument of different automobiles is not quite similar.But general vapour The conventional instrument of vehicle has speedometer, revolution counter, oil pressure gauge, water-thermometer, fuel gauge, charging table etc..On Hyundai Motor, Automobile instrument also needs to device voltage-stablizer, is specifically used to the voltage of stabilized instrumentation power supply, inhibits fluctuating range, to ensure automotive meter The accuracy of table.In addition, the foundation that most of instrument is shown comes from sensor, sensing device becomes according to the state of monitored target Change and change its resistance value, states out by instrument.Most obvious in instrument board is speedometer, it indicate automobile when Speed, unit are km/h (kilometers/hour).Speedometer is actually made of two tables, and one is speedometer, the other is in Journey table.Instrument board is mounted on instrument panel, or as attachment on steering column.Panel assembly fans window like one, Reflect the operating status of car internal machine at any time.It is the control centre of equipment component again and the object decorated simultaneously, is Most noticeable component in driver's cabin.The function of the existing technology of panel assembly has the function of art again, is vehicle style One of represent.
It is positioning datum or using tooling that the mounting means of current most of instrument boards, which is with left side (chief aviation pilot side), Mode carry out the installation of operating board, existing technologies have the following disadvantages:
Point installation is easy to cause left side (driver side) and right side (copilot side) and A column inner casings on the basis of left side Gap it is uneven;Such mounting means is not easily controlled the DTS (gas section difference) of interior trim;Door shield is easy dry with instrument board It relates to;Cost is high by the way of tooling, complicated for operation, is unfavorable for the control of productive temp.

Specific implementation mode
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ation describes,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ments, is based on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ts every other Embodiment shall fall within the protection scope of the present invention.
- 8 are please referred to Fig.1, the present invention provides a kind of technical solution:The present invention provides a kind of novel positioning sides of instrument board Formula, including first instrument plate positioning sleeve 2, second instrument plate positioning sleeve 3, third instrument board positioning sleeve 4 and instrument board ontology assembly 5, including following method and step:
The first step, before first instrument plate positioning sleeve 2, second instrument plate positioning sleeve 3 and third instrument board positioning sleeve 4 are inserted into In instrument board location hole on cabin assembly 1.
Second step, by instrument board ontology assembly 5 and first instrument plate positioning sleeve 2, second instrument plate positioning sleeve 3 and third instrument Dash board positioning sleeve 4 assembles, and master positioning pin, which is first inserted into, when assembly determines instrument board ontology assembly 5 in second instrument plate positioning sleeve 3 Position, then the auxiliary positioning pin of both sides be inserted into first instrument plate positioning sleeve 2 and third instrument board positioning sleeve 4.
Cross positioning bar leading portion on instrument board ontology assembly 5 is easy assembly with guarantee is oriented to instrument board positioning sleeve, Positioning pin among second instrument plate positioning sleeve 3 and instrument board ontology assembly 5 is one group of master positioning system, plays Y-direction and Z-direction It positions simultaneously, first instrument plate positioning sleeve 2 and third instrument board positioning sleeve 4 and the positioning pin of 5 both sides of instrument board ontology assembly are Aided positioning system, plays the positioning of Z-direction, and first instrument plate positioning sleeve 2, second instrument plate positioning sleeve 3 and third instrument board are fixed Position set 4 matches with the instrument board location hole on forward engine room assembly 1 respectively, and second instrument plate positioning sleeve 3 is total with instrument board ontology At the mating setting of master positioning pin on 5, first instrument plate positioning sleeve 2 and third instrument board positioning sleeve 4 and instrument board ontology assembly 5 The mating setting of auxiliary positioning pin of both sides.
Concrete principle:Using this kind of instrument board novel positioning method when, first by first instrument plate positioning sleeve 2, the second instrument Dash board positioning sleeve 3 and third instrument board positioning sleeve 4 are inserted into the instrument board location hole on forward engine room assembly 1, then by instrument board sheet Body assembly 5 and first instrument plate positioning sleeve 2, second instrument plate positioning sleeve 3 and third instrument board positioning sleeve 4 assemble, master when assembly Positioning pin is first inserted into the position that instrument board ontology assembly 5 is determined in second instrument plate positioning sleeve 3, then the auxiliary positioning of both sides Pin is inserted into first instrument plate positioning sleeve 2 and third instrument board positioning sleeve 4.
